  • In a letter to Congress, Cardinal Justin Rigali, Chairman of the Bishops' Committee for Pro-Life Activites, highlighted the origins and purpose of the Mexico City Policy and made four observations: first, abortion does not plan a family but kills a member of the family; second, studies show that promoting contraceptives does not necessarily reduce abortions; third, when made available alongside preventive methods, abortion replaces prevention; and fourth, it is contrary to logic and common sense to say that we can reduce abortions by supporting groups dedicated to promoting abortion.   • 21 October - One of the biggest and labor-intensive events held by your Council is the Thanksgiving basketball tournament for CYO youths.  Please save time on your calendar for the Friday through Sunday after Thanksgiving.  Teams from all over the Diocese come to Blessed Sacrament

  • 7 December - Tournament was again a success with the Knights raising over $3000 for scholarships.
